  • Page 3 APPLIANCE USE AND CARE • Know your power appliance. Read the instruction manual carefully. Learn its applications and limitations as well as the specific potential hazards related to this appliance. Following this rule will reduce the risk of electric shock, fire, or serious injury. • Always secure and support the work piece, if necessary use clamps to secure and support the work piece to a stable platform. NOTE: Holding the work piece by hand or against your body is dangerous and may lead to loss of control and personal injury. • Use the right appliance for each job. Only use the appliances for its intended task. • DO NOT force a small appliance to do the job of a larger appliance. Using the right appliance to do the right job will do the intended job safer and easier. • Use only accessories that are recommended by the manufacturer for your model. Accessories that may be suitable for one appliance may become hazardous when used on another appliance. • Keep the appliance clean, dry and free from oil and grease. Never allow the plastic parts to come into contact with brake fluid, gasoline, petroleum-based products, or any strong solvents which contain chemicals that can damage, weaken or destroy the housing, as it could compromise the integrity of the insulation.
  • Page 4 Components 1. Collet 2. LED light 3. Forward/Reverse switch 4. Charging socket 5. Battery indicators Note: (RED LED indicates charging status during charging) 6. Charger Technical Specifications Charger Screwdriver Model No XR-DC060300 Motor 3.6 Volts dc Voltage Rating: AC 220-240V ~ 50Hz 7W Chuck: 6.35cmm (1/4”) Output: 6V dc 300mA No Load Speed: 180 RPM Maximum Torque: 2. 5 Nm Weight: 0.35Kg Switch: Forward / reverse Charging time: 3-5 hours Initial Charge Time: 7 hours...
  • Page 5 O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S: WARNING: Never operate this tool if any parts are missing until the missing parts are replaced. Failure to do so could result in possible serious personal injury. WARNING: Tool may stall (if overloaded or improperly used) causing a twist. Always expect the stall. Grip the screwdriver firmly to control the twisting action and prevent loss of control which could cause personal injury. If a stall does occur, release the trigger immediately and determine the reason for the stall before re-starting. WARNING: DO NOT allow familiarity with tools to make you careless. Remember that a careless fraction of a second is sufficient to serious injury. Always wear safety goggles or safety glasses with side shields when operate tools. Failure to do so could result in objects being thrown into your eyes, resulting in possible serious injury.
  • Page 6 Battery Charging Safety Warnings • NEVER use charger outdoors or expose to wet or damp conditions. Water entering charger will increase the risk of electric shock. • NEVER use the cord to carry the charger and never pull the charge by its cord when unplugging. Replace damaged cords immediately. • Make sure cord is located so that it will not be stepped on, tripped over, come in contact with sharp edges or otherwise subjected to damage or stress. • DO NOT operate charger with a damaged cord or plug, which could cause shorting and electric shock. If damaged, have the charger replaced by an authorized dealer. • DO NOT operate charger if it has received a sharp blow, been dropped, or otherwise damaged in any way. • DO NOT disassemble charger. Take it to an authorized dealer when service or repair is required. • Unplug charger from outlet before attempting any maintenance or cleaning to reduce the risk of electric shock. • Disconnect charger from the power supply when not in use. This will reduce the risk of electric shock or damage to the charger if metal items should fall into the opening, it also will help prevent damage to the charger during a power surge. • DO NOT charge batteries in temperature below 5oC or above 50oC.   • Page 7 MAINTENANCE WARNING: Always wear safety goggles or safety glasses with side shields when using compressed air to clean tools, if the operation is dusty, also wear a dusk mask. Use only mild soap and damp cloth to clean the tool. Never let any liquid get inside the tool. Never immerse any part of the tool into a liquid. WARNING: DO NOT at any time let brake fluids; gasoline, petroleum-based products, penetrating oils, etc. come in contact with plastic parts. Chemicals can damage, weaken or destroy plastic which may result in serious personal injury. Only the parts shown on the parts list are intended to be repaired or replaced by the customer. Before any work on the machine itself, ensure that the battery pack is removed from the drill. BATTERY DISPOSAL • When the battery no longer accepts an adequate charge the battery is depleted. The battery should disposed of in the correct manor. • The battery contains nickel-cadmium. You must not dispose of the battery in the ordinary trash. • Consult your local waste authority for information regarding available recycling and/or disposal options.
